The rise of the Macedonians to the dominant power in Greece began around the mid-4th century BC and laid the foundation for the emergence of Hellenism – that epoch in which the ancient world was fundamentally reshaped. Alexander the Great became the driving force of this process from 336 BC, when he created a realm of unprecedented size through military conquests. Although his early death (322 BC) was immediately followed by the disintegration of the empire, the Hellenization of the territories could no longer be stopped. In his book, Peter Scholz presents a grand historical panorama that spans from the Macedonian kings through Alexander, the Diadochi, and their successors, to the downfall of the last queen of the Ptolemaic dynasty, Cleopatra VII (30 BC). He takes his readers to the courts of the Hellenistic rulers, where their splendor unfolds.
